Abstract

Pesticidal compositions that effectively control pests which are harmful to materials comprising cellulose, i.e. timbers, veneers, engineering woods and paper are provided by the instant invention. The pesticidal composition of instant invention effectively controls pests which are harmful to materials comprising cellulose, by typically comprising an active ingredient of 3,5-dichloro-1-(3, 3-dichloro-2-propenyloxy)-4-[3-(5-trifluoromethylpyridin-2-yloxy)propyloxy]benzene and an inert carrier.
